Explanation of Solution
Declaring a procedure-level variable:
- The dim keyword is used to declare a procedure-level variable, it maintains the value of a variable until the end of the procedure, where the variable is declared.
- The dim variable is used only in the procedure, where it is declared.
- The keyword Double represents that the variable is a double variable...
